Review

The haunted forest was really a lot of fun. I was surprised at how big the haunt was, and the variety of "rooms." The price was reasonable, and the wait was fast. They sold some treats for those waiting as well. The hearse ride to the beginning of the haunt was a unique touch. The little bonfires here and there added a nice atmosphere.

Some constructive criticism:

The only real negative was that the hearse had the smell of gasoline inside. So much so that it began to make myself and others a bit nauseous. Immediately after getting off the hearse, you enter a room that they spin around several times. This added with the smell of gasoline doesn't make for a good combo.

Also, the chainsaws were a bit overplayed. The first one was a hit, but by the fourth, fifth and sixth chainsaw they start to become cliche and lose their effect. The chainsaws also reeked of gasoline.

The actors for the most part were great though they could use work on developing a character rather than the standard boo scare. And some of the actors could use some improvement on their costumes as a few wore little more than a rubber mask with a t-shirt and jeans.

Overall though, it was a lot of fun and worth the price.
